Guys the old Blackies are pretty corrosion resistant...the silver ones are not. In a SW envioronment what do you do to prevent corrosion on spools.
Religiously after use I generally clean with a mixture of salt-X and little Palmolive Free n Clear then rinse. Dry and the reel frame gets corrosion X...but I generally do not spray this stuff onto Mono or Braid.


Recomendations...???


Bryan Young

I normally wax the spool with Carnuba wax or have a light coat of grease (due to servicing) before spooling.  I haven't had a problem yet. 

I wash down my Abus with warm water as well and air dry.

I rub them with silicon grease before spooling.

aus bass

Before spooling i spray mine with a decent aerosol oil. I own many abu's and have not had an issue yet. I also spray my reels over with a mix of Salt-away and freshwater then leave to drip dry.
